Projects
List projects
GET /projects
Get list of projects.
Query Parameters
_sort
string
Sort key
_order
string
Sorting order (ASC or DESC)
_start
integer
Start index
_end
integer
E
[
{
"id": 0,
"description": "string",
"name": "string",
"status": "running",
"mlflowUri": "string",
"createdBy": 0,
"createdAt": "2020-01-30T12:36:52.602Z"
}
]{
"code": "string",
"message": "string"
}Create project
POST /projects
Create new project.
Request Body
name
string
Project name
description
string
Project description
Get project
GET /projects/{project_id}
Get project.
Path Parameters
project_id
integer
Project id
Update project
PUT /projects/{project_id}
Update project's name or/and description. Whate field not specified that will not be updated.
Path Parameters
project_id
integer
Project id
Request Body
name
string
New project name
description
string
New project description
Delete project
DELETE /projects/{project_id}
Path Parameters
project_id
integer
Project id
Healthcheck
GET ​/projects​/{project_id}​/healthcheck
Check if tracking server process started.
Path Parameters
project_id
integer
Project id
Run project
PUT /projects/{project_id}/run
Run project's tracking server.
Path Parameters
project_id
integer
Project id
Terminate
PUT /projects​/{project_id}​/terminate
Terminate tracking server.
Path Parameters
project_id
integer
Project id
Archive
PUT /projects​/{project_id}​/archive
Archive
Path Parameters
project_id
integer
Project id
Restore
PUT /projects​/{project_id}​/restore
Restore project.
Path Parameters
project_id
integer
Project id
Ping
GET /projects​/{project_id}​/ping
Ping tracking server - check if the server started and available by http.
Path Parameters
project_id
integer
Project id
Last updated
Was this helpful?